Miguel Torga
10 Novembro 2015, 10:00 • Helena Carvalhão Buescu
Introduction to Miguel Torga's life, work and poetics.
Difference between pseudonym and heteronym.
Discussion about the following Walter Benjamin's quote, The Storyteller: Reflections on the Works of Nicolai Leskov:
“It teaches us that the art of storytelling is coming to an end. Less and less frequently do we encounter people with the ability to tell a tale properly. More and more often there is embarrassment all around when the wish to hear a story is expressed. It is as if something that seemed inalienable to us, the securest among our possessions, were taken from us: the ability to exchange experiences.”

Fernando Pessoa (cont.)
5 Novembro 2015, 10:00 • Helena Carvalhão Buescu
Reading and discussion of the following poems: Fernando Pessoa. By Álvaro de Campos: “Lisbon Revisited (1926); “Salutation to Walt Whitman”; “Triumphal Ode”. By Ricardo Reis: “Not just those who envy and hate us”; “Fruits are given by tress that live”; “Wise the man who´s content with the world´s spectacle”. By Alberto Caeiro, from The Keeper of Sheep: “II”: “XLIII”; from Uncollected Poems: “You say I’m something more”, in: A Little Larger than the Entire Universe: Selected Poems. Trans. Richard Zenith. UK, Penguin, 2006.
